Output 7f594e01faf8a1188be917b4564be419776b0dbb48db58a9810548f17ff9daca:0

value
17945896
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ab887877fae255b187eea13605177f88a8a9dd7c OP_EQUAL
address
3HKzxVK3ZMpy5wbSGZmibwghiyNV7ivMZf
transaction
7f594e01faf8a1188be917b4564be419776b0dbb48db58a9810548f17ff9daca
spent
true